Liverpool target Alexis Mac Allister is the high-profile star most likely to leave Brighton this summer as his contract dwindles, sources have told Football Insider.

Those with knowledge of the 24-year-old's situation have revealed that the Seagulls are "vulnerable" to bids for the World Cup winner as his contract enters its final two years in June.

Liverpool, Man City and Serie A giants Juventus are understood to be the frontrunners to sign Mac Allister in the off-season.

A number of the Seagulls' top-rated stars are wanted by Premier League giants following their impressive 2022-23 campaign - which sees them sit seventh in the table.

The likes of Moises Caicedo, Kaoru Mitoma and Evan Ferguson are also attracting attention.

Caicedo has already agreed to sign a new contract at the Amex Stadium - while Mitoma and Ferguson are set for imminent talks about a potential extension.

Solly March has also extended his deal until 2026 following interest from Newcastle United.

Brighton are known for getting top dollar for their best talents if they won't pledge their futures through a new contract, and Mac Allister's situation is not believed to be any different.

Marc Cucurella, Ben White and Yves Bissouma are among those to leave the south coast for healthy fees.

Mac Allister has managed nine goals and two assists in 26 appearances across all competitions for Brighton this term.

He started in all but one game as Argentina lifted the World Cup in Qatar last winter (2022).
